Abstract

We investigate static, spherically symmetric (SS) spacetimes in covariant teleparallel F(T)F(T) gravity in the presence of electromagnetic sources. Starting from the coframe/spin-connection (CSC) pair formalism, we derive the field equations and associated conservation laws, which constrain admissible electromagnetic configurations and reconstructed teleparallel sectors. A general reconstruction procedure is established, allowing the systematic construction of nonlinear teleparallel F(T)F(T) models for arbitrary coframe ans\"atze. Focusing on power-law (PL) configurations, we obtain several classes of exact solutions, including constant-radius, black-hole-like (BH-like), and wormhole-like (WH-like) branches, and analyze their horizon structures, torsion singularities, and stability properties. The inclusion of electromagnetic sources leads to new charged solutions that generalize Reissner--Nordstr\"om (RN) spacetimes and reveal modified near-horizon and asymptotic behaviors. The results are further organized within an invariant classification framework, highlighting the role of torsion in shaping the solution space. Overall, this work provides a unified and covariant approach to the construction and interpretation of physically relevant compact-object, effective cosmological, and regularized strong-field sectors in nonlinear teleparallel gravity, with potential implications for strong-field tests beyond General Relativity (GR).
